YOUR KEY RESPONSIBILITIES





Reporting to the Director of Operations and Support Services, your day-to-day responsibilities include:


Behavioural Programs & Clinical Leadership




Conduct functional assessments and interpret results to inform Behaviour Support Plans (BSPs). Design, implement, and monitor behaviour interventions aligned with Hopewell's mission, vision, values, and Quality Assurance Measures (QAM) standards. Provide clinical supervision, training, and feedback to staff, fostering evidence-based practices. Collaborate with program managers and consulting professionals to evaluate and refine BSPs and skill development programs. Ensure all behaviour support strategies respect the rights of individuals, and that intrusive measures are employed only when absolutely necessary.

Team Mentorship & Capacity Building




Supervise other behavioural therapists and support leadership development within the clinical team. Mentor and support staff in problem-solving, clinical decision-making, and applied behaviour analysis techniques. Deliver professional consultation, training, and guidance to enhance staff capacity and service quality.

Administrative & Compliance Responsibilities




Maintain accurate and confidential clinical documentation in compliance with applicable laws, regulations, and Quality Assurance Measures (QAM) requirements. Prepare reports and ensure data-driven evaluation of behaviour support plans. Serve as a resource to families, staff, and community agencies, fostering collaboration and consistency across environments. Maintain professional accountability, adhere to ethical standards, and report any contraventions of legislation, policies, or clinical practice standards.

Coordination & Resource Management




Oversee programming for assigned clients, including data analysis, updating Behaviour Support Plans (BSP)s, attending team meetings, and evaluating outcomes. Stay current with best practices, emerging research, and innovations in ABA and Positive Behaviour Support (PBS).

WHAT YOU BRING TO THE TABLE




Master's degree in ABA, Psychology, Education, or related human services field; or Diploma/Bachelor's degree in Behavioural Science, Psychology, or related discipline with equivalent experience. Current BCBA or RBA certification (or equivalent) and in good standing with relevant professional bodies. 2+ years of experience in applied behaviour analysis, including assessment, program design, data collection, and BSP implementation. Demonstrated experience supporting individuals with developmental disabilities, autism, or complex behavioural needs. Experience providing supervision, coaching, or training to staff and caregivers. Strong understanding of QAM under the Services and Supports to Promote the Social Inclusion of Persons with Developmental Disabilities Act, 2008. Proven ability to use data-driven decision-making to evaluate behavioural outcomes. Excellent interpersonal, communication, and problem-solving skills. Proficiency in documentation and electronic data systems. Valid Class G driver's license and ability to travel between sites as required.

ABOUT HOPEWELL





Hopewell's story began in 1983, when John and Joanne Oosterhuis opened their farmhouse in Ariss, Ontario to children with disabilities, creating a home built on compassion, inclusion, and belonging. What started as one family's vision has grown into a trusted organization supporting children, youth, and adults with developmental and physical disabilities across Guelph-Wellington. Today, Hopewell provides supported living, respite, and community programs that uphold the Oosterhuis family's legacy -- creating spaces where choice, belonging, and joy are at the heart of each day, and ensuring every person we serve can live a full and meaningful life.
